“I am fully aware that your journey in this life is not always easy. I know that things are not always as you desire them to be. Yet, I see you learning to trust me in all things. I see your desire to have a grateful heart and to please me. This honors me. It is a form of your daily worship to acknowledge me and focus on my presence.
When the needs of your flesh are not being met, your spiritual needs will always be fulfilled because of your love for me and your desire for more of me. These are the deeper things that keep you calm and focused amidst the challenges you face.
You are not alone because all my children face these things in life. However, it is my desire that you recognize your need of me. I want to be needed. I want you to draw upon my Spirit so that I can satisfy you with the important things you need to sustain you in this life, which will also carry you to the next. My blessings come because of your faith in me, they come through a grateful heart. It is only I who can help you become all that you are meant to be for my glory and in my service.
Be who you are and accept others knowing that regardless of their personal interest in you, you are mine; you are capable; you are loving and kind and good because my Spirit flows in you…like a river…it keeps you in peace…it keeps you moving forward…it keeps us in sync and we flow together to accomplish what needs to be done.
You need not fear or be discouraged for I AM with you. You will know my blessing in the place where I have led you. You must continue to trust me for I AM your Father who loves you. I have provided for you and will continue to do so.
Be blessed today my child and feel the warmth of my love poured out upon you. Let my Son shine in your heart today, the light of Jesus, the Prince of Peace.”
- “Those who know your name trust in you, for you, Lord, have never forsaken those who seek you.” Psalms 9:10
- “The Lord will guide you always; he will satisfy your needs in a sun-scorched land and will strengthen your frame. You will be like a well -watered garden, like a spring whose waters never fail.” Isaiah 58:11
